Edward M. Mitchell
February 09, 1928 – May 11, 2017

It is with great sadness we announce the passing of a devoted father and husband. Ed passed away peacefully with his family by his side in Thunder Bay at the St. Joseph’s Heritage Bethammi Nursing Home at the age of 89.

Ed was an avid outdoorsman, he found his serenity in the bush. He lived for hunting, fishing, camping and berry-picking. Every chance he had he enjoyed the outdoors. If you were looking for him on the weekend he was probably down some old dirt road sitting on a big rock fishing or waiting for that big moose to come around the bend. Dad always put his family first, he lived for them. There was nothing he would not do for us, his love was unconditional.

At a very early age he started working in the bush as a bucksaw cutter/piecework, later operating equipment and some road construction. Dad worked for numerous Woodlands Operations through-out his career. After many years of woodlands experience he was promoted to Camp Foreman and then Supervisor for Camp 86 Spruce Falls, Kapuskasing, later transferred to Longlac, ON Kimberly-Clark Woodlands Camp 61 and then Camp 68 Nakina, ON. He retired with Kimberly-Clark Woodlands at the age of 65.
